Staff Accountant
Company Description
Human Services Management Corporation (HSMC) provides shared business and consulting services to both non-profit and proprietary human services agencies. These services include accounting, payroll, third-party billing and collections, human resources, Continuing Education, marketing, facility development and quality assurance programs.
Job Description
We seek a strong staff accountant to join our Finance & Accounting team to support our clients and assist in delivering accurate and complete financial reports. Must have collaborative team spirit and positive attitude.
Scope of Responsibilities
- Responsible for the timely and accurate monthly financial reporting, including completion of all journal entries, account reconciliations, and budget to actual analysis.
- Responsible for cash management activities (daily, weekly, monthly) and reconciliations to bank.
- Review of accounts payable invoices for proper coding and approval
- Responsible for bi-weekly payroll recording, analysis and monitoring of hours.
- Responsible for monthly review and reporting of Accounts Receivable to banks
- Oversight of contract and lease renewals including amendments and other schedules as required by funding sources.
- Preparation of materials necessary for completion of audits (annual, pension), tax returns, and UFR, including all reports and schedules required by the CPA firm.
- Responsible for timely preparation of annual reports, Certificates of Good Standing, government surveys and other reports as required.
- Assist in the preparation of annual operating and capital budget.
- Preparation of renewal of insurance policies for client companies
- Any other reasonably related duties as assigned by the Controller or CFO
Qualifications
- Bachelor’s Degree in Business Administration with Accounting/Finance background
- Minimum of two years of experience, or Associate’s Degree and five years experience.
- Knowledge of GAAP (Generally Accepted Accounting Principles)
- Advanced proficiency in Microsoft O365 (Excel, Word)
- Exceptional attention to detail and organizational skills
- Strong analytical and problem-solving abilities
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ills
- Ability to manage multiple priorities and meet tight deadline
- Experience with NetSuite preferred
